Characterizations of Thermal Compound Using CuO Particles Grown by Wet Oxidation Method (습식 산화법으로 성장된 산화구리입자를 이용한 방열 컴파운드 제조 및 특성 연구)

  • Various morphologies of copper oxide (CuO) have been considered to be of both fundamental and practical importance in the field of electronic materials. In this study, using Cu ($0.1{\mu}m$ and $7{\mu}m$) particles, flake-type CuO particles were grown via a wet oxidation method for 5min and 60min at $75^{\circ}C$. Using the prepared CuO, AlN, and silicone base as reagents, thermal interface material (TIM) compounds were synthesized using a high speed paste mixer. The properties of the thermal compounds prepared using the CuO particles were observed by thermal conductivity and breakdown voltage measurement. Most importantly, the volume of thermal compounds created using CuO particles grown from $0.1{\mu}m$ Cu particles increased by 192.5 % and 125 % depending on the growth time. The composition of CuO was confirmed by X-ray diffraction (XRD) analysis; cross sections of the grown CuO particles were observed using focused ion beam (FIB), field emission scanning electron microscopy (FE-SEM), and energy dispersive analysis by X-ray (EDAX). In addition, the thermal compound dispersion of the Cu and Al elements were observed by X-ray elemental mapping.

Control of Root Rot and Wilt Diseases of Roselle under Field Conditions

  • Roselle (Hibiscus sabdariffa L.) is one of the most important medicinal crops in many parts of the world. In this study, the effects of microelements, antioxidants, and bioagents on Fusarium oxysporum, F. solani, and Macrophomina phaseolina, the causal pathogens of root rot and wilt diseases in roselle, were examined under field conditions. Preliminary studies were carried out in vitro in order to select the most effective members to be used in field control trials. Our results showed that microelements (copper and manganese), antioxidants (salicylic acid, ascorbic acid, and EDTA), a fungicide (Dithane M45) and biological control agents (Trichoderma harzianum and Bacillus subtilis) were significantly reduced the linear growth of the causal pathogens. Additionally, application of the previous microelements, antioxidants, a fungicide and biological control agents significantly reduced disease incidence of root rot and wilt diseases under field conditions. Copper, salicylic acid, and T. harzianum showed the best results in this respect. In conclusion, microelements, antioxidants, and biocontrol agents could be used as alternative strategies to fungicides for controlling root rot and wilt diseases in roselle.

Effects of Inorganic Nutrients and Heavy Metals on Germination of the Green Alga, Ulva pertusa Kjellman (녹조 구멍갈파래 (Ulva pertusa Kjellman)의 발아에 미치는 무기영양염류 및 중금속의 영향)

  • Growth optima and tolerance ranges of marine algae species nay vary greatly during the developmental stage. The establishment stage is clearly of great importance for each generation, affecting the performance of the adult population. The present study was aimed to determine the effect of various concentrations of inorganic nutrients and heavy metals on germination and germlings of Ulva pertusa Kjellman (Chlorophyta). Percent germination increased rapidly as irradiance level increased, reaching the maximum at 100 ${\mu}$mol m$\^$-2/s$\^$-1/ in both east and west seawater. Percent germination in the east seawater was higher than that in the west seawater at irradiances lower than 30 ${\mu}$mol m$\^$-2/s$\^$-1/, and there was no difference in percent germination between the two different seawaters at irradiances higher than 60 ${\mu}$mol m$\^$-2/s$\^$-1/. Germling growth increased in the both cases with increasing irradiances but no growth was found in the dark. Overall germling area was larger in the east seawater than in the west seawater. Number of cell increased with increasing irradiance and became light-saturated at 100 ${\mu}$mol m$\^$-2/s$\^$-1/ in the both cases. Germlings grown in the east seawater had more cells than those cultivated in the west seawater at irradiances lower than 60 ${\mu}$mol m$\^$-2/s$\^$-1/. In various combinations of nitrate and phosphate, percent germination increased with increasing nitrate concentrations irrespective of phosphate concentrations. At 3 days after inoculation, nitrate concentration of 2.5 ppm with all phosphate concentrations promoted germination. Area and number of cell of germlings increased with increasing nitrate concentrations in all phosphate concentrations. In various combinations of copper and lead, germination was delayed as copper concentrations increased in all lead concentrations. Percent germination was severely reduced at 1 ppm Cu$\^$2+/. Area and number of cell of germlings decreased with increasing copper concentrations in all lead concentrations. The highest copper concentration (1 ppm) clearly suppressed the germling growth in U. pertusa.

Intimate Understanding for Growth Mode of Graphene on Copper

  • Direct synthesis of graphene using a chemical vapor deposition (CVD) has been considered a facile way to produce large-area and uniform graphene film, which is an accessible method from an application standpoint. Hence, their fundamental understanding is highly required. Unfortunately, the CVD growth mechanism of graphene on Cu remains elusive and controversial. Here, we present the evidences for two different growth modes of graphene on Cu investigated by varying carbon feedstock (C2H2 and CH4) and working pressure. The number of uniform graphene layer grown by C2H2 increased with increasing its injection time. A combined secondary ion mass spectrometry (SIMS) and X-ray diffraction (XRD) study revealed a carbon-diffused Cu layer created below surface region of Cu substrate with the expansion of Cu lattice. The graphene on Cu was grown by the diffusion and precipitation mode not by the surface adsorption mode, because similar results were observed in graphene/Ni system. The carbon-diffused Cu layer was also observed after graphene growth under high CH4 pressure. Based on various previous results and ours, we have successfully found that there are two selective growth modes for graphene on Cu substrate, and a desired mode can be chosen by tuning working pressure corresponding to the kind of carbon feedstock. We believe that this finding will shed light on high quality graphene growth and its multifaceted applications.

Effect of Water Management and Lime Application on the Growth and Copper Uptake of Paddy Rice (수도(水稻)의 동피해(銅被害)에 대한 물관리(管理) 및 석회물질(石灰物質)의 효과(效果))

  • A pot experiment was conducted to find out the effects of water management, slaked lime and wollastonite on growth and Cu uptake of rice at Cu added soil. The soil was adjusted to 0, 50, 100 and 200 ppm concentration of Cu. The application amount of slaked lime was the lime requirement plus 150 ㎏/l0a and wollastonite 200 ㎏/10a, respectively. The copper concentration in soil which reduced yield significantly was 133.1 ppm for submersion and 136.8 ppm for intermittent irrigation. The application of lime and wollastonite reduced Cu content in brown rice as well as increased rice yields compared to that of no lime. The copper content in plant was increased with increasing soil Cu concentration, however, reduced with submersion and application of slaked lime, and increased with increasing the ratio of Cu/Ca+Mg equivalent in soil.

Growth and Heavy Metal Absorption Capacity of Aster koraiensis Nakai According to Types of Land Use (토지이용 형태별 벌개미취의 생육 및 중금속 흡수능)

  • This study was performed to analyze the possibility of using Korean native Aster koraiensis Nakai for phytoremediation at various fields. A. koraiensis was cultivated at paddy, upland and forest soils contaminated with heavy metals. After 8 weeks of cultivation, and growth and its absorbing capacity of heavy metals were analyzed. The results showed that A. koraiensis was grown well even at the soil highly contaminated with heavy metals, which means it has a tolerance to heavy metals. As analysis results of arsenic, cadmium, copper, lead and zinc contents absorbed from various soils contaminated with heavy metals, heavy metal absorbing capacity of A. koraiensis was depending on the heavy metal contents in the soils and soil property. In case of arsenic, cadmium and copper, heavy metal accumulation capacities of Aster koraiensis were much influenced by contents of heavy metals in the soils. Absorbing capacity of plants was increased when heavy metal contents in the soils were high. Lead absorbing capacity was depending more on soil property than lead contents in the soil, and was great at sandy soil of forest. Zinc absorbing capacity was influenced by both soil properties and Zn contents in the soil, was increased at paddy soil contaminated with high concentrations of heavy metals and upland soils. In general, A. koraiensis had a tolerance to heavy metals and showed great absorbing capability of heavy metals. So A. koraiensis can be used as a good landscape material for phytoremediation at various soils contaminated with heavy metals.

Effect of Cadmium on the Mineral Compositions in the Serum, Tibia and Teeth of Albino Rat (백서(白鼠)의 혈청(血淸), 경골(硬骨) 및 치아(齒牙)의 무기성분(無機成分)에 미치는 카드뮴의 영향(影響))

  • This experiment was undertaken to determine the effect of several levels of cadmium on growth and some mineral concentrations in the serum, tibia and teeth of rats. The results obtained are summarized as follows. Growth rate was significantly decreased as the feeding level of cadmium increased, especially body weight in the 40 ppm level was greatly reduced than that of initial body weight. The weight of liver was increased in 40 ppm group as a result of edema. But the weight of kidney, heart, spleen, lung and testis was not affected. The cadmium concentration of serum was higher in rats receiving 40 ppm than that of other levels, and the concentrations of iron, zinc, copper, magnesium and calcium were decreased as the cadmium content of drinking water increased. The cadmium and phosphorus contents of tibia were greatly high in the 40 ppm level, but the content of iron copper, zinc, magnesium, calcium and ash tended to be decreased with increasing level of cadmium. The cadmium concentration of teeth was predominantly high compared with that of the serum and tibia. Also, the concentration of iron, copper and zinc tended to be dedrased with increasing cadmium level, but the contents of magnesium, calcium and ash tended to be increased.
